Description

7-(Aminomethyl)-3,4-Dihydroquinolin-2(1H)-One is a versatile heterocyclic organic compound featuring a fused quinoline core with an aminomethyl functional group. This unique structure makes it a valuable pharmaceutical intermediate and a critical building block for advanced chemical synthesis. It is primarily utilized by research institutions and industrial manufacturers in the life sciences and fine chemicals sectors.

Basic Information

Product Name 7-(Aminomethyl)-3,4-Dihydroquinolin-2(1H)-One
CAS No. 916303-79-2
Molecular Formula C10H12N2O
Molecular Weight 176.22 g/mol
Synonyms 7-(Aminomethyl)-1,2,3,4-tetrahydroquinolin-2-one; 2(1H)-Quinolinone, 7-(aminomethyl)-3,4-dihydro-; 7-Aminomethyl-3,4-dihydro-2(1H)-quinolinone; 7-(Aminomethyl)-1,2,3,4-tetrahydro-2-quinolinone; 7-(Aminomethyl)-3,4-dihydro-2(1H)-quinolinone; 7-(Aminomethyl)-1,2,3,4-tetrahydroquinolin-2-one; 7-(Aminomethyl)-3,4-dihydroquinolin-2-one

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ed to prevent moisture absorption, which may affect stability and performance.
